Castigation (2:1–5)

At a place called Bokim (in Hebrew it means “weepers”), “the angel of the Lord” sternly rebukes Israel for making treaties with the people living in Canaan and for failing to drive them out. In faithfulness to His covenant, God gave Israel the land, but would not drive out their enemies because Israel had not obeyed Him (2:1-5).
